Indo Borax and Chemicals Limited (IBCL), established in 1980, specializes in the manufacturing and sale of Boron and Lithium products, including Boric Acid in various grades and Lithium Hydroxide Monohydrate. The company's modern production facility is strategically located in Pithampur, Madhya Pradesh, close to Indore, facilitating efficient distribution across India. This plant is notable for its advanced continuous processing capability and self-sufficiency in power generation. IBCL's Boric Acid products are approved by the Food and Drug Administration for pharmaceutical use, underscoring their quality standards.
The company initially made its mark by launching a Boric Acid plant in 1981, followed by a Borax plant in 1983, and went public in 1993 with a highly successful stock offering.
